Transaction 59d4512ce6bb24834f0113712d565f42bd152f8ab9669148cf1dfd8528b8391f

2 Input
2 Outputs
  • 59d4512ce6bb24834f0113712d565f42bd152f8ab9669148cf1dfd8528b8391f:0
  • value  1198528
    address  3Gr71hUp31zQCatBFbWgbEGaD68f8DxY28
  • 59d4512ce6bb24834f0113712d565f42bd152f8ab9669148cf1dfd8528b8391f:1
  • value  1693502
    address  3KJkpT55jgGRxU3hbviRUcfFutUxA9JcBv